Preventive Maintenance and Long-term Planning

In addition to energy savings, thermography can play a crucial role in preventive maintenance. Regular thermal inspections can help identify electrical issues before they lead to equipment failure or fire hazards. For example, hot spots detected in electrical panels or wiring can indicate potential overloads or short circuits. By addressing these issues proactively, hotels can avoid costly downtime and ensure the safety of their guests and staff. Furthermore, the data collected through thermographic inspections can be invaluable for long-term planning and budgeting, allowing hotel operators to allocate resources more effectively.

Implementation of Thermography in the Hotel Industry

Implementing thermography in the hotel industry requires a strategic approach that encompasses training, equipment acquisition, and integration into existing maintenance protocols. First and foremost, hotel staff must be trained to understand how to operate thermographic cameras and interpret the data they produce. This training can be provided by specialized companies that offer thermography services or through partnerships with local technical schools.

By equipping staff with the necessary skills, hotels can ensure that thermographic inspections are conducted regularly and effectively. Once trained personnel are in place, hotels must invest in high-quality thermal imaging equipment. The market offers a range of options, from handheld devices suitable for quick inspections to more advanced systems capable of detailed analysis.

Selecting the right equipment depends on the specific needs of the hotel and its budget. After acquiring the necessary tools, hotels should integrate thermographic inspections into their routine maintenance schedules. This could involve conducting inspections during off-peak hours or as part of seasonal maintenance checks, ensuring minimal disruption to guests while maximizing the benefits of the technology.

Impact of Thermography on Energy Efficiency

The impact of thermography on energy efficiency within hotels cannot be overstated. By providing a clear visual representation of heat loss and gain throughout a building, thermographic inspections enable hotel management to make informed decisions regarding energy conservation measures. For example, if a thermal scan reveals significant heat loss through poorly insulated walls, management can prioritize insulation upgrades as part of their energy efficiency strategy.

This proactive approach not only reduces energy consumption but also contributes to lower greenhouse gas emissions. Moreover, thermography facilitates ongoing monitoring of energy performance over time. Hotels can establish baseline measurements through initial thermographic assessments and subsequently track improvements following renovations or upgrades.

This data-driven approach allows for continuous optimization of energy use and helps hotels achieve sustainability certifications that are increasingly sought after by environmentally conscious travelers. Future Applications of Thermography in the Hotel Industry

As technology continues to evolve, the future applications of thermography within the hotel industry appear promising. One potential area for growth is the integration of thermographic data with building management systems (BMS). By combining thermal imaging with real-time monitoring of HVAC systems and occupancy levels, hotels could optimize energy use dynamically based on actual demand rather than static settings.

This level of integration could lead to even greater efficiencies and cost savings. Moreover, advancements in artificial intelligence (AI) and machine learning could enhance the analysis of thermographic data. AI algorithms could identify patterns and predict potential issues before they arise, allowing hotel operators to take preemptive action.

For instance, if a particular area consistently shows signs of heat loss during certain seasons, AI could recommend specific maintenance actions based on historical data trends. This predictive capability would further streamline operations and enhance guest experiences by ensuring that hotels remain comfortable year-round.
